Problème robot Roby
Débuté par PaaBliiTo, mars 28 2012 06:28
11 réponses à ce sujet
#1
Posté 28 mars 2012 - 06:28
Bonjour à tous,
J'ai récemment commencé la réalisation d'un robot de type Roby, mais j'arrive à un gros problème: dans le tutoriel, il est question de résistance lors de la connexion des microrupteurs. Or il n'est pas donné la valeur de ces résistances, et donc je ne sais pas quoi faire!! Si quelqu'un pouvait m'aider, ce serait chouette
Merci!
J'ai récemment commencé la réalisation d'un robot de type Roby, mais j'arrive à un gros problème: dans le tutoriel, il est question de résistance lors de la connexion des microrupteurs. Or il n'est pas donné la valeur de ces résistances, et donc je ne sais pas quoi faire!! Si quelqu'un pouvait m'aider, ce serait chouette
Merci!
#2
Posté 28 mars 2012 - 09:16
Bonjour
Prend une résistance pull-down de 10 kOhms je pense que ça suffira.
Prend une résistance pull-down de 10 kOhms je pense que ça suffira.
#3
Posté 28 mars 2012 - 12:09
Mais en réalité je ne vois pas très bien l'utilité de ces résistances! Et par contre moi je n'ai qu'une seule plaque d'essai, tandis qu'il y en a 2 dans le tuto, et je me demandais si c'était indispensable! (je sais je peux être rapidement déstabilisé ^^)
#4
Posté 28 mars 2012 - 12:14
Tu peux je le pense , le faire sur une seule plaque d'essai.
PS: je ne voie 1 seule plaque d'essai sur le tuto http://www.robot-maker.com/forum/tutorials/article/10-roby/
Pour la résistances:
Petite explication.
Cette élément résistif oppose, comme son nom l'indique, une résistance à la circulation des
électrons (courant électrique).
L'intensité du courant est donc diminuée.
Le potentiel électrique à l'entrée et à la sortie de l'élément résistant est différent quand
un courant circule :
Il y a donc présence d'une tension aux bornes de cet élément.
PS: je ne voie 1 seule plaque d'essai sur le tuto http://www.robot-maker.com/forum/tutorials/article/10-roby/
Pour la résistances:
Petite explication.
Cette élément résistif oppose, comme son nom l'indique, une résistance à la circulation des
électrons (courant électrique).
L'intensité du courant est donc diminuée.
Le potentiel électrique à l'entrée et à la sortie de l'élément résistant est différent quand
un courant circule :
Il y a donc présence d'une tension aux bornes de cet élément.
#5
Posté 28 mars 2012 - 12:41
Mais en réalité je ne vois pas très bien l'utilité de ces résistances!
Sans cette résistance, si l'interrupteur est ouvert, le potentiel sur la pin 3 ou4 de l'Arduino est un potentiel flottant ! On ne connais donc pas la tension arrivant sur ces pins sans résistance. La résistance permet donc d'imposer le potentiel à 0V lorsque l'interrupteur est ouvert.
Lorsque celui-ci est fermé, le potentiel arrivant sur l'arduino sera de 5V.
La résistance de pull-down peut donc être grande afin de ne pas consommer trop de courant quand l'interrupteur est fermé. (entre 10k et 200k)
Mon site internet : http://ferdinandpiette.com/
#6
Posté 28 mars 2012 - 02:38
Heuu par contre je n'ai pas de résistance de 10kOhms du coup c'est grave si c'est moins ou plus fort?
#7
Posté 28 mars 2012 - 03:30
TU a quoi comme résistance en se moment cher toi????
Vaux mieux mètre une résistance plus haute , si tu n'a pas de 10 kOhms.
Vaux mieux mètre une résistance plus haute , si tu n'a pas de 10 kOhms.
#8
Posté 29 mars 2012 - 05:01
Non c'est bon j'ai apparemment trouvé des résistances de 10kOhms.
Enfin bon, les capteurs de contact ne fonctionnent toujours pas et je désespère
Par contre, j'ai un autre problème, plus important qui est que dans le programme arduino, pour les valeurs qu'envoient le capteur infrarouge, il est écrit les valeurs 100 et 180, et je voulais savoir en quel unité c'est , car je désire changer les valeurs. Merci
Enfin bon, les capteurs de contact ne fonctionnent toujours pas et je désespère
Par contre, j'ai un autre problème, plus important qui est que dans le programme arduino, pour les valeurs qu'envoient le capteur infrarouge, il est écrit les valeurs 100 et 180, et je voulais savoir en quel unité c'est , car je désire changer les valeurs. Merci
#9
Posté 29 mars 2012 - 07:57
Donne nous ton schéma de tes capteurs de contacts et la reference de tes capteurs.
Ensuite la valeurs de tes capteurs infrarouge que tu nous donne, vient je suppose de la lecture de port sur ton arduino?! Si c'est ça elle n'a pas d'unité, c'est une valeur qui va de 0 à 255. Je comprends pas bien ce que tu veux dire par changer les valeurs et ce que tu veux en faire soit plus clair!
Ensuite la valeurs de tes capteurs infrarouge que tu nous donne, vient je suppose de la lecture de port sur ton arduino?! Si c'est ça elle n'a pas d'unité, c'est une valeur qui va de 0 à 255. Je comprends pas bien ce que tu veux dire par changer les valeurs et ce que tu veux en faire soit plus clair!
#10
Posté 30 mars 2012 - 06:49
Ce que je voulais était de changer les valeurs 100 et 180 pour changer les distances entre objet et capteur pour la réaction du robot, mais j'ai apparemment trouvé comment faire!
J'ai un autre soucis (et oui encore) de taille cette fois, c'est que j'ai copié/collé le code présent dans le tutoriel de Roby dans mon arduino, le programme se lance, tout va bien, les servo se mettent à tourner etc. mais lorsque je passe un objet devant le capteur, le servomoteur gauche se bloque pendant moins d'une seconde puis repart, pour n'importe quelle distance entre l'objet et le capteur, et du coup le robot ne fait pas ce qui lui est demandé (soit revenir en arrière et tourner), et je suis très très embêté sachant que mon oral de TPE se déroule ce mercredi!!
J'ai un autre soucis (et oui encore) de taille cette fois, c'est que j'ai copié/collé le code présent dans le tutoriel de Roby dans mon arduino, le programme se lance, tout va bien, les servo se mettent à tourner etc. mais lorsque je passe un objet devant le capteur, le servomoteur gauche se bloque pendant moins d'une seconde puis repart, pour n'importe quelle distance entre l'objet et le capteur, et du coup le robot ne fait pas ce qui lui est demandé (soit revenir en arrière et tourner), et je suis très très embêté sachant que mon oral de TPE se déroule ce mercredi!!
#11
Posté 31 mars 2012 - 01:11
Sur le code roby , tu n'a rien modifier de dans???
Quel accu luit donne tu pour tous faire fonctionné ton robot???
A tu exactement les même pièce , que dans le tuto de roby???
Quel accu luit donne tu pour tous faire fonctionné ton robot???
A tu exactement les même pièce , que dans le tuto de roby???
#12
Posté 02 avril 2012 - 08:59
Non je n'ai rien modifié dans le code, et je ne sais pas ce que sont les accu!!
Ce que j'ai de différent c'est juste le capteur, qui est un sharp GP2Y0A41SK0F (disponible sur Conrad.fr).
Ce que j'ai de différent c'est juste le capteur, qui est un sharp GP2Y0A41SK0F (disponible sur Conrad.fr).
0 utilisateur(s) li(sen)t ce sujet
0 members, 0 guests, 0 anonymous users